Spicy Thai Basil Chicken Recipe

Spicy Thai Basil Chicken Recipe

This Spicy Thai Basil Chicken Recipe brings authentic Thai flavors to your kitchen in just 25 minutes.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Course Main Dish
Cuisine Thai
Servings 4
Calories 320 kcal

Equipment

  • Large wok or skillet
  • Cutting board
  • Sharp knife
  • Small mixing bowl
  • Measuring spoons
  • Wooden spoon or spatula

Ingredients
  

  • 1 lb boneless chicken thighs diced
  • 3 cloves garlic minced
  • 2-3 Thai chilies sliced
  • 1 cup fresh Thai basil leaves
  • 2 tbsp vegetable oil
  • 2 tbsp fish sauce
  • 1 tbsp oyster sauce
  • 1 tsp sugar
  • 1 tbsp soy sauce
  • 1 red bell pepper sliced

Instructions
 

  • Heat oil in wok over high heat.
  • Add garlic and chilies, stir quickly.
  • Add diced chicken to the hot wok.
  • Cook chicken until golden brown outside.
  • Add bell pepper, stir for two minutes.
  • Mix fish sauce, oyster sauce, and sugar.
  • Pour sauce mixture over the chicken.
  • Stir everything together for one minute.
  • Remove wok from heat immediately.
  • Add fresh Thai basil leaves on top.
  • Toss gently until basil wilts slightly.
  • Serve immediately over steamed jasmine rice.

Notes

  1. Regular basil changes the authentic flavor completely.
  2. Keep the wok very hot for proper stir-frying technique.
  3. Use fresh garlic and chilies for the best taste.
  4. Chicken should remain tender and juicy throughout.
  5. Fresh basil should wilt slightly but stay vibrant green.
